optional

   Also found in: Legal, Acronyms, Encyclopedia 0.01 sec.
op·tion·al  (psh-nl)
adj.
Left to choice; not compulsory or automatic.

option·al·ly adv.

optional [ˈɒpʃənəl]
adj
possible but not compulsory; left to personal choice
optionally  adv
ThesaurusLegend:  Synonyms Related Words Antonyms
Adj.1.optional - possible but not necessary; left to personal choice
obligatory - morally or legally constraining or binding; "attendance is obligatory"; "an obligatory contribution"

optional
adjective voluntary, open, discretionary, possible, extra, elective, up to the individual, noncompulsory Some people feel sex education should remain an optional school subject.
required, compulsory, mandatory, obligatory, de rigueur (French)
